Shape Your Tone With Depth and Versatility
Discover an array of premium chorus, delay and reverb effects to define your signature sound. Choose from 43 choruses like detuning, vibrato and pitch shifting. Experiment with 29 delays, including reverse and pitch-shifted styles up to 4 seconds. Immerse yourself in 33 reverb types from spring to arena. Enhance your tone further with 44 dynamics and filters like compression and EQ. With 6 simultaneous effects, 100 memory slots and 80 presets, the possibilities are endless.
Premium Components for Premium Tone
The MS-70CDR+ features high-quality components to deliver studio-caliber effects. Newly designed analog circuits provide a flat frequency response for natural tone and crisp clarity. 58 stereo effects, including delays and reverbs, create a spacious soundstage for an immersive playing experience. Whether recording or performing live, this pedal enhances your music with professional results.
Intuitive Interface for Effortless Tweaking
Easily shape each effect to your needs with the MS-70CDR+'s hands-on interface. Cross key navigation and control knobs allow fast, precise adjustment of parameters. A color-coded LCD screen visually represents the effect type for quick identification. Save your customized sounds to memory slots for instant recall. USB MIDI connectivity also provides remote patch changing from MIDI controllers and DAWs.
Roadworthy and Ready to Inspire
The MS-70CDR+ is built to withstand the demands of musicians on the move. Its sturdy metal chassis protects the high-quality components within. Flexible power options include 2 AA batteries, USB bus power or an AC adapter. An integrated tuner supports standard and custom tunings, ensuring you always sound your best. Specs
- Maximum Simultaneous Effects: 6 effects
- User Patch Memories: 100 patches
- Sampling Frequency: 44.1 kHz
- A/D Conversion: 24-bit, 128× oversampling
- D/A Conversion: 24-bit, 128× oversampling
- Signal Processing: 32-bit
- Frequency Response: 20 Hz - 20 kHz (+0.5 dB/-0.5 dB) when loaded with 10kΩ
- Type: 160×128 dot-matrix LCD
- Inputs: L/R, standard mono phone jacks
- Rated Input Level: −20 dBu
- Input Impedance (line): 470 kΩ
- Outputs: L/R, standard mono phone jacks
- Maximum Output Level: +7.2 dBu (when output impedance is 10 kΩ or higher)
- Input Signal-to-Noise Ratio (S/N): 122 dB
- Noise Floor (Residual Noise): −100 dBu
- AC Adapter: 9V DC, 500mA, center negative (ZOOM AD-16 recommended)
- Battery Types: 2 AA batteries (alkaline, lithium, or rechargeable NiMH)
- Estimated Battery Operation Times:
- Alkaline Batteries: About 7 hours (5 hours with stereo input)
- NiMH Batteries (1900 mAh): About 6.5 hours (5 hours with stereo input)
- Lithium Batteries: About 14 hours (10 hours using stereo input)
- USB Port: USB 2.0 Type-C
- Supported Cable Type: Type-C
- Handy Guitar Lab: USB 1.1 Full Speed
- Note: Use a USB cable that supports data transfer. USB bus power is supported.
- Size: 133 mm (D) × 79 mm (W) × 61 mm (H)
- Weight: 368 g (excluding batteries), 415 g (including batteries)
- Note on Measurement: 0 dBu equals 0.775 V
